'Shakespeare's Sonnet # 138' - Illuminations for BBC tv<br />

s16mm studio shoot of a 1min film for (ongoing?) BBC2 multiple-director project; this one by Dave<br />

McKean<br />

'Transatlantic Windsurf Race 2000' - SSM Freesports<br />

An Atlantic ocean windsurf attempt from Portugal to Brazil, although it all ended rather badly in the<br />

canaries...<br />

shot boat-to-boat digibeta, betaSP, a gyrozoom and a bunch of vx1000’s (which couldn’t hack it)<br />

Buckethead – 'The Ballad of Buckethead' - Columbia Records<br />

music promo for LA guitar artist Buckethead, designed and directed by Dave McKean<br />

Billboard award nominee<br />

Kodak - 'The Image'- Artemis Communications Ltd for Saatchi & Saatchi NY<br />

s16mm film shoot (rt 24mins) of 'quasi making of’ documentary film for Eastman Kodak<br />

directed by Dave McKean<br />

Raindance- 7 th film festival title - Raindance<br />

Theatrical trail/title sequence (rt 1min 12secs) filmed 35mm combining live action<br />

and 3D animation;<br />

distributed by Warner Bros with a THX soundtrack; directed by Dave McKean<br />

'The Quintessential Englishman Abroad' -<br />

Charleston Films for Discovery Channel (Europe)<br />

s16mm documentary (1hr) about a maverick Englishman living the life of Reilly on an<br />

idyllic tropical paradise island off the Kenya coast; directed by Sebastian Lyte<br />

'Ghosts of the Past' - Paul McCartney's Liverpool Oratorio –<br />

PMI/Juggler films co-production for BBC tv<br />

BBC Arena special; (A cam, David Feig), extensive 16mm shoot over 6 months as McCartney<br />

composed<br />

his opera with Carl Davis<br />

featuring Dame Kiri Te Kanawa, Willard White, Sally Burgess; directed by Anne Paul<br />

Acacia Tours Promo - Hotshot Productions<br />

Safariing 2,000+ miles across Kenya, Tanzania, Zanzibar, Malawi, Zambia and Zimbabwe<br />

featuring white-water rafting, helicopter aerials, even a point-of-view bungy jump (never again)<br />

produced by Doug Smith<br />

various music-biz interviews - MTV/ VH-1 production<br />

indulging endless pop star egos and entourage policing and all in all thoroughly amusing<br />

as director/camera;<br />

'Williams F1 High performance computer' - Lenovo Technology UK Ltd<br />

Design, shoot, composite and cut mainly time-lapse coverage at the Williams F1<br />

race team wind tunnel # 1 to arrive at a short video to illustrate Lenovo’s largest,<br />

8-teraflop computer installation outside of China<br />

Co-ordinated by Kate Robins<br />
